Abstract

The invention discloses a kind of self-tapping fixture.It includes the guide assembly of the longitudinal direction positioned for the cross track of charging and for conveying and to workpiece to be processed, the end of cross track is connected with the front end of guide assembly, the rear of cross track and guide assembly front end junction is provided with the push pedal promoted by a cylinder, push pedal is moved forward and can be smoothly pushed in guide assembly transverse rails Dao Shangzhen to the workpiece to be processed of guide assembly entrance, before and after guide assembly, two sections of top is each provided with a tapping machine, and two tapping machines carry out tapping to the hole on workpiece to be processed diverse location respectively.After using above-mentioned structure, once part can be attacked just, improve efficiency, which is small, simple structure, outward appearance is beautiful, processing ease, Tapping Quality reliability, low cost, be particularly well-suited to the self-tapping for being coupled plate parts.

Description

Self-tapping fixture
Technical field
The present invention relates to a kind of suitable for gusset piece class porous part or the one-shot forming special tool of five metals class porous part Install standby, specifically a kind of self-tapping fixture.
Background technology
There is a 2-3 screwed hole on each gusset piece of existing a lot of connection plate parts, generally one M8 and two The aperture of M4, traditionally need to be put the workpiece in fixture for tapping machine during screwing operation manually, yet with connection plate parts one As small-sized, probably in 20*16 or so, it is close that screwed hole above is leaned on, it is impossible to has disposably been attacked by multi-shaft tapping machine, So attacking a hole every time, it usually needs multiple clamping, the operation of this tapping method are more, and operate more complicated, efficiency Not high;And the tooling device in all holes of such part has not disposably been attacked in whole industry.
Content of the invention
The technical problem to be solved in the present invention is to provide a kind of simple to operate, Tapping Quality reliability, and tapping of energy is complete Self-tapping fixture into the hole processing of workpiece.
In order to solve above-mentioned technical problem, the self-tapping fixture of the present invention, including the cross track for feeding and use Hold in the mouth the front end of the guide assembly of the longitudinal direction positioned in conveying and to workpiece to be processed, the end of cross track and guide assembly Connect, the rear of cross track and guide assembly front end junction is provided with the push pedal promoted by a cylinder, and push pedal is to reach Kinetic energy is enough to be smoothly pushed into transverse rails Dao Shangzhen in guide assembly to the workpiece to be processed of guide assembly entrance, before guide assembly Two sections of top is each provided with a tapping machine afterwards, and two tapping machines are attacked to the hole on workpiece to be processed diverse location respectively Silk.
The workpiece to be processed is the part with raised flange, cross track bottom be provided with for work to be processed The horizontal guide groove that the raised flange in the part back side is adapted.
The guide groove position positioned at cross track end is provided with the side wall below the entry position of guide assembly, Briquetting is provided with cavity between the side wall and guide groove, and the bottom of briquetting is provided with spring, and the upper end of briquetting is provided with energy The guiding surface for enough making workpiece to be processed smoothly be pushed in guide assembly.
The arrival end of the cross track is provided with the vibrating disk for making workpiece to be processed marshalling.
Two tapping machines are multi-shaft tapping machine.
After using above-mentioned structure, due to the cross track and guide assembly of setting, it is capable of push pedal and the guide rail of pusher Two tapping machines that two sections of top is arranged before and after component, during use, are fed by cross track, and guide assembly conveying material is simultaneously Positioning, then carries out tapping by two tapping machines to the hole of workpiece to be processed, so just once just can attack part, is lifted Efficiency, which is small, simple structure, and outward appearance is beautiful, and processing ease, Tapping Quality reliability, low cost be particularly well-suited to joint cover The self-tapping of class part.

Specific embodiment
With reference to the accompanying drawings and detailed description, self-tapping fixture of the present invention is described in further detail.
As illustrated, the self-tapping fixture of the present invention, including the cross track 1 for feeding and is used for conveying and treating Processing workpiece is positioned to the guide assembly 2 of the longitudinal direction for carrying out tapping, before the end of cross track 1 and guide assembly 2 End linking, the entrance of the end of cross track 1 just to guide assembly 2, the end of cross track 1 have striker plate, work to be processed Part 3 is sequentially arranged on cross track 1 and can move on cross track, moves to the workpiece to be processed of cross track end By baffle limiting, workpiece to be processed transversely track 1 can be transported in guide assembly 2, have on two side walls of guide assembly The guide 4 of the longitudinal direction being oppositely arranged, wherein, described guidance set includes that base plate and side plate 11, guide 4 are provided in side On two madial walls of plate 11, guide lower edge forms the mobile space of workpiece to be processed with guide assembly bottom, laterally The rear of 2 front end junction of track 1 and guide assembly is provided with the push pedal 5 promoted by a cylinder, and push pedal 5 moves forward energy Enough just the workpiece to be processed of 2 entrance of guide assembly will be smoothly pushed in guide assembly 2 on cross track 1, guide assembly bottom Portion is provided with chip-removal hole, facilitates chip removal, and before and after guide assembly, two sections of top is each provided with a tapping machine 13, two tapping machines 13 carry out tapping respectively to the hole on workpiece to be processed diverse location, and the arrival end of cross track 1 is provided with making to be processed The vibrating disk 12 of 3 marshalling of workpiece.
Further described workpiece to be processed 3 is the part with raised flange, and 1 bottom of cross track is provided with use In the horizontal guide groove 6 that the flange raised with the workpiece to be processed back side is adapted, the guide groove position positioned at 1 end of cross track sets The side wall 7 being equipped with below the entry position of guide assembly 2, is provided with briquetting 8 in the cavity between side wall 7 and guide groove, pressure The bottom of block 8 is provided with spring 9, and the upper end of briquetting 8 is provided with making workpiece to be processed smoothly be pushed in guide assembly Guiding surface 10, when workpiece to be processed 3 is moved into place in the guide groove position of 1 end of cross track, 3 back side of workpiece to be processed is convex The flange for rising can be pressed on guiding surface, and then makes pressing plate press spring contraction, thus enable that workpiece to be processed is smoothly pushed away Move the guiding surface in guide assembly.
Further, two described tapping machines are multi-shaft tapping machine, and two multi-shaft tapping machines are respectively to be processed Hole on workpiece diverse location carries out tapping, thus can arrange parts to be processed by vibrating disk automatically, will by push pedal Workpiece to be processed is pushed in guide assembly, and parts to be processed is promoted rollback at once after a step by cylinder follow procedure, so Vibrating disk can be supplemented with a part again and enter feed bin, and at this moment part is promoted a step, now multiaxis tapping by cylinder again Machine down tapping automatically, after the completion of tapping, tapping machine is up, cylinder rollback, and now new part is pushed by vibrating disk again, cylinder Promote two parts in place respectively again, go round and begin again.
During use, whole ER equipment ready gets out parts to be processed, parts to be processed is poured in vibrating disk, Vibrating disk starts to shake, and by automatic for parts to be processed marshalling, moves to cross track end, has one in cross track The spring lock block of floating, the thrust of the vibrated Moving plate of such part easily can be entered in guide assembly 2 very much, now cylinder top The control of bar follow procedure promotes part forward, and continuous promotion twice, thus has two parts to enter working regions;Because under part During end has individual boss, part to promote, boss is encountered by spring-supported briquetting, and briquetting so can will not automatically down Have influence on the advance of part;Front end has guide assembly, part smoothly to enter rail sections under the promotion of cylinder, two multiaxises Tapping machine is pushed simultaneously, and the hole of 2 M8 attacked by First tapping machine, and second tapping machine is attacked the hole of 4 M4, wherein attack the hole of M4 Because two holes are closely located, therefore 4 axles of the tapping machine of the mode of leapfrog, i.e., second are taken deliberately to separate 1 to 2 when installing The position of part, is respectively aligned to different screwed holes, this completes grading working method, it is ensured that process in part When discharging, all of hole all completion of processing further improve working (machining) efficiency;Rise after the completion of tapping machine pressing action, cylinder Retreat again, now vibrating disk can shake next parts to be processed into cross track, and two parts are pushed away forward by cylinder again A step is moved, manufactured two parts of guide rail end can automatically fall into turnover box, and tapping machine pushes tapping again, this Sample goes round and begins again, and moves in circles.
